CarbonKids

Piloted in 2009, CarbonKids was developed by CSIRO to educate schoolchildren about climate change and protecting the environment. The program included educational resources on climate change, sustainability and energy technology. CarbonKids has since been re-launched as 'Sustainable Futures'.

Science by Email

Science by Email was an email newsletter distributed by Double Helix, CSIRO's science magazine for kids. Part of their educational outreach program, the email was sent to over 30,000 educators worldwide.

As of 2018, Science by Email has been merged with Maths by Email to form Double Helix Extra

IntoScience

A digital learning resource developed by 3P LearningIntoScience gave each student their own customisable avatar, research lab, observatory and access to over 120 unique science environments such as the Crash Test Zone, Cell Explorer, Energy Island, the Aswan Dam and many more engaging learning spaces.

IntoScience was an award winning resource that is no longer in production.
